What can cause electric shocks in the body and how can they be prevented?

Electric shocks in the body can be caused by contact with electrical sources such as faulty wiring or appliances. To prevent electric shocks, it is important to ensure that electrical systems are properly installed and maintained, avoid using electrical devices near water, and always use insulated tools when working with electricity. Additionally, using ground fault circuit interrupters (GFCIs) can help protect against electric shocks.

What happens if your hands are wet when you touch a charged object?

If your hands are wet when you touch a charged object, there is a higher likelihood of getting an electric shock. Water is a good conductor of electricity, so it can allow the electric charge to flow through your body more easily, increasing the risk of injury. It's important to avoid touching charged objects with wet hands to prevent electric shocks.

How can one effectively prevent electric shocks?

To effectively prevent electric shocks, always unplug appliances before cleaning or repairing them, avoid using damaged cords or outlets, and install ground fault circuit interrupters (GFCIs) in areas with water sources. Additionally, never touch electrical appliances with wet hands and keep them away from water sources. Regularly inspect and maintain electrical systems to ensure safety.
